大数跨境

谷歌广告影响网站速度问题解析

2025-12-27 0
详情
报告
跨境服务
文章

投放谷歌广告可能拖慢网站加载,合理优化可平衡变现与性能。

广告资源消耗导致页面延迟

谷歌广告(Google AdSense)通过JavaScript加载广告内容,该脚本需与第三方服务器通信、渲染广告单元,增加DNS查询、HTTP请求及执行时间。据Google官方《Web Fundamentals》报告,单个广告单元平均增加1.5秒首屏加载延迟,占页面总资源体积的30%-40%。尤其在移动网络环境下,3G连接中广告脚本加载耗时可达2.8秒(来源:Google PageSpeed Insights, 2023年数据)。当页面嵌入多个广告位或使用自动广告(Auto Ads)功能时,未加控制的异步请求易引发主线程阻塞,显著降低LCP(最大内容绘制)和FID(首次输入延迟)核心指标。

优化策略提升广告与性能协同

实施延迟加载(lazy loading)可将广告资源推迟至用户滚动接近时触发。据Chrome开发者团队实测,启用loading="lazy"属性后,广告相关JS执行时间减少60%,CLS(累积布局偏移)下降0.25以上。同时建议限制每页广告数量:Google推荐首页不超过3个广告单元,内页不超过5个(来源:AdSense Help Center, 2024版政策)。采用异步加载代码(async/defer)替代同步脚本,确保广告不阻塞DOM解析。此外,使用AMP(加速移动页面)或通过Workbox预缓存广告框架文件,可进一步压缩加载链路。卖家实测数据显示,结合上述方法后,Shopify独立站平均FCP(首次内容绘制)从3.2s降至1.9s(来源:Oberlo跨境技术调研,2023Q4)。

监控与持续调优机制

定期使用Google Search Console的“核心网页指标”报告定位受广告影响的低性能页面。配合Lighthouse进行多轮审计,重点关注TBT(总阻塞时间)是否超过200ms阈值。建议设置广告A/B测试组:对照组关闭广告,实验组启用不同配置,对比CrUX(Chrome用户体验报告)中的真实用户数据。例如,某深圳跨境电商团队通过分阶段加载广告——首屏仅加载一个品牌横幅,次屏以下用Intersection Observer API动态注入——实现广告收入不变前提下,移动端跳出率下降18%(来源:跨境独立站运营白皮书,2024)。

常见问题解答

Q1:谷歌广告一定会降低网站速度吗?
A1:并非必然,合理配置可最小化影响。

  • 1. 使用异步加载代码避免阻塞主进程
  • 2. 启用广告延迟加载(lazy load ads)
  • 3. 控制每页广告数量在Google建议范围内

Q2:如何检测广告对速度的具体影响?
A2:通过工具对比有无广告的性能差异。

  • 1. 在Lighthouse中分别测试开启/关闭广告版本
  • 2. 查看Search Console中“核心网页指标”变化
  • 3. 使用Chrome DevTools的Network面板分析广告请求耗时

Q3:自动广告(Auto Ads)更耗资源吗?
A3:是,自动化布局可能插入过多广告单元。

  • 1. 在AdSense设置中手动限定广告密度
  • 2. 排除关键首屏区域防止布局偏移
  • 3. 定期审查自动插入位置并优化排除规则

Q4:是否应完全移除广告以提升速度?
A4:不必,优先优化而非删除。

  • 1. 替换为轻量级广告格式如文本广告
  • 2. 使用预连接(preconnect)提示加速广告域名解析
  • 3. 结合CDN缓存静态广告组件

Q5:移动端广告优化有哪些特别措施?
A5:需针对移动网络环境专项调整。

  • 1. 在3G条件下测试广告加载表现
  • 2. 缩小广告尺寸适配小屏幕减少重绘
  • 3. 使用Intersection Observer API实现精准懒加载

科学配置广告,兼顾收益与用户体验。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业